16GB RTX 3070 Mod Shows Impressive Performance Gains

Posted on


YouTuber Paulo Gomes recently published a video showing how he modified a customer’s RTX 3070, which used to be one of Nvidia’s best graphics cards, with 16GB of GDDR6 memory. The modification resulted in serious performance improvements in the highly memory-intensive Resident Evil 4, where the 16GB mod was performing 9x better than the 8GB version in the 1% lows. (Resulting in significantly smoother gaming performance.)

Unlike previous memory mods we’ve seen on cards like the RTX 2070, Gomes’ RTX 3070 mod required some additional PCB work to get the 16GB memory configuration working properly. The modder had to ground some of the resistors on the PCB to trick the graphics card into supporting the higher-capacity memory ICs that are required to double the VRAM capacity on the RTX 3070.
